Waymo is bringing its autonomous ride-hailing fleet back to freeways, starting with select routes in Phoenix. The company paused highway operations last year following a software recall but now says it is ready to resume, with additional cities expected to come online in the coming months.

What You Need to Know

Waymo voluntarily pulled its robotaxis from freeway driving last year after a collision triggered a recall. The company has since updated its self-driving software and received approval from regulators to resume. The rollout in Phoenix is the first step in a broader plan to expand freeway service to other markets, signaling that Waymo believes its technology is now safer on high-speed roads.

The Return to Freeways

Waymo vehicles will initially operate on a limited set of freeway routes within Phoenix. Riders can request trips that include highway segments through the Waymo One app, matching the same hail-and-ride experience used for surface streets. The company has not disclosed which specific freeways are included but confirmed that the service will gradually expand to more corridors.

The move reverses a decision Waymo made in 2023 when it voluntarily limited its robotaxis to surface streets after a crash involving one of its vehicles on a freeway. That incident, along with a subsequent recall, pushed the company to refine its software and sensor systems before returning to highway driving. Waymo said it has conducted extensive testing since the recall to ensure safety at higher speeds.

Operational Details

Waymo is deploying its latest generation of sensor-equipped Jaguar I-Pace vehicles for freeway operations. These robotaxis rely on a combination of lidar, cameras and radar to navigate complex highway environments. Key operational parameters include:

  • Geofenced zones: Freeway driving is restricted to pre-mapped routes that have been validated for autonomous operation.
  • Speed limits: Vehicles adhere to posted speed limits and adjust for traffic conditions using real-time data.
  • Remote assistance: A human operator can intervene remotely if the system encounters an unusual scenario it cannot handle autonomously.

Waymo has not shared a timeline for when freeway service will reach other cities, but the company has hinted that markets like Los Angeles and San Francisco are under consideration. Both cities have dense freeway networks and present more complex driving challenges than Phoenix.

Why This Matters

Waymo's return to freeways represents a turning point for the autonomous vehicle industry. High-speed highway driving has been one of the hardest problems for self-driving systems to solve because it requires fast decision-making and reliable lane changes. Success in Phoenix could pave the way for wider adoption of robotaxis as a viable alternative to traditional ride-hailing services.

For riders, the expansion means faster trip times and access to destinations that require highway travel. For regulators, it raises questions about safety standards and oversight as autonomous fleets become more common. Competitors like Cruise and Zoox, both of which have also tested highway driving, will be watching Waymo's rollout closely. If Waymo proves that its system is safe at highway speeds, the pressure on other companies to match that capability will intensify.

The broader implications extend beyond ride-hailing. Waymo is a subsidiary of Alphabet, and its progress influences investor confidence in autonomous technology. A successful freeway deployment could accelerate investment and development across the sector, potentially bringing self-driving cars closer to everyday use for millions of people.
